Linux系統Sybase iq 15.4安裝教程
在JSP技術中,對數據庫的操作都是通過JDBC組件完成的。JDBC在Java腳本程序和數據庫之間充當了一個橋梁的作用。Java腳本程序可以通過JDBC組件向數據庫發出命令,數據庫管理系統獲得命令后,執行請求,并將請求結果通過JDBC返回給Java程序。
MySQL是一個小型關系型數據庫管理系統,開發者為瑞典MySQL AB公司。目前MySQL被廣泛地應用在Internet上的中小型網站中。由于其體積小、速度快、總體擁有成本低,尤其是開放源碼這一特點,許多中小型網站為了降低網站總體擁有成本而選擇了MySQL作為網站數據庫。
mybatis是一個持久層框架,是apache下的開源項目,前身是itbatis,是一個不完全的ORM框架,mybatis提供輸入和輸出的映射,需要程序員自己寫sql語句,mybatis重點對 sql語句的靈活操作。
MyBatis 本是apache的一個開源項目iBatis, 2010年這個項目由apache software foundation 遷移到了google code,并且改名為MyBatis,實質上Mybatis對ibatis進行一些改進。
命名原則:約定 是指對數據庫、數據庫對象如表、字段、索引、序列、存儲過程等的命名約定; 命名使用富有意義的英文詞匯,盡量避免使用縮寫,多個單詞組成的,中間以下劃線分割 避免使用Oracle的保留字如LEVEL、關鍵字如TYPE(見Oracle保留字和關鍵字); 各表之間相關列名盡量同名;
在日常工作中,往往有些事情是需要經常重復地做的,例如每天更新業務報表、每天從數據庫中提取符合條件的數據、每天將客戶關系管理系統中的數據分配給員工做數據庫營銷……因此我們就想:能不能讓系統來自動定時執行計劃任務?下面介紹的是在Oracle數據庫中如何實現定時執行計劃任務。
Oracle Database,又名Oracle RDBMS,或簡稱Oracle。是甲骨文公司的一款關系數據庫管理系統。它是在數據庫領域一直處于領先地位的產品。可以說Oracle數據庫系統是目前世界上流行的關系數據庫管理系統,系統可移植性好、使用方便、功能強,適用于各類大、中、小、微機環境。它是一種高效率、可靠性好的 適應高吞吐量的數據庫解決方案。
1、解決應用系統,數據庫出現的性能瓶頸,采用數據庫集群的方式來實現查詢負載;通常情況下一個系統中數據庫的查詢操作比更新操作要多得多,通過多臺查詢服務器將 數據庫的查詢分擔到不同的查詢服務器上從而提高查詢效率。 2、數據備份,高可用性和故障切換,增強了數據庫的安全性,利用備庫備份來減少主庫負載,復制并不能代替備份 3、實現數據庫的在線升級
hbasehbase簡介什么是hbaseHBASE是一個高可靠性、高性能、面向列、可伸縮的分布式存儲系統,利用HBASE技術可在廉價PCServer上搭建起大規模結構化存儲集群。HBASE的目標是存儲并處理大型的數據,更具體來說是僅需使用普通的硬件配置,就能夠處理由成千上萬的行和列所組成的大型數據。
數據庫的邏輯配置對數據庫性能有很大的影響,為此,ORACLE公司對表空間設計提出了一種優化結構OFA。使用這種結構進行設計會大大簡化物理設計中的數據管理。
Oracle數據庫實例則是一組Oracle后臺進程/線程以及在服務器分配的共享內存區。在啟動Oracle數據庫服務器時,實際上是在服務器的內存中創建一個Oracle實例(即在服務器內存中分配共享內存并創建相關的后臺內存),然后由這個Oracle數據庫實例來訪問和控制磁盤中的數據文件。Oracle有一個很大的內存快,成為全局區(SGA)。
要知道sql語句,我想我們有必要知道sqlserver查詢分析器怎么執行我么sql語句的,我么很多人會看執行計劃,或者用profile來監視和調優查詢語句或者存儲過程慢的原因,但是如果我們知道查詢分析器的執行邏輯順序,下手的時候就胸有成竹,那么下手是不是有把握點呢?
對于程序中的string型字段,SQLServer中有char、varchar、nchar、nvarchar四種類型來對應(暫時不考慮text和ntext),開建立數據庫中,對這四種類型往往比較模糊,這里做一下對比。
50個常用的sql語句
在發生故障切換后,經常遇到的問題就是同步報錯,數據庫很小的時候,dump完再導入很簡單就處理好了,但線上的數據庫都150G-200G,如果用單純的這種方法,成本太高,故經過一段時間的摸索,總結了幾種處理方法。
DQL就是數據查詢語言,數據庫執行DQL語句不會對數據進行改變,而是讓數據庫發送結果集給客戶端。
存儲過程(Stored Procedure), 是一組為了完成特定功能的SQL 語句,集經編譯后存儲在數據庫中,用戶通過指定存儲過程的名字并給出參數,如果該存儲過程帶有參數來執行它, ??? 在SQL Server 的系列版本中,存儲過程分為兩類:系統提供的存儲過程和用戶自定義存儲過程。